Keep Your Lemons Fresh All Year Round with This Simple Trick

You’ll only need a few simple ingredients: 1.5 kg of lemons, 50 ml of vinegar, 3 teaspoons of salt, 3 bay leaves, and 6 cloves of garlic. Yes, that’s it! Let’s dive into the steps.

Step 1: Prep Your Lemons Start by washing your lemons thoroughly under running water. It’s important to ensure they are clean and free from any impurities. Once washed, pat them dry gently with a clean cloth or paper towel.

Step 2: Sterilize Your Jar Choose a large glass jar with a tight-fitting lid to store your lemons. To sterilize the jar, wash it with soap and hot water, then dry it in an oven at 100°C for about 15 minutes. This step is crucial to prevent any bacteria from spoiling your lemons.

Step 3: The Vinegar Bath In a large bowl, mix the vinegar and salt. Now, dip each lemon in this mixture, ensuring they are well coated. The vinegar and salt act as preservatives, keeping the lemons fresh and zesty for longer.

Step 4: Packing Up Place the lemons in the sterilized jar. As you layer them in, add the bay leaves and cloves of garlic between the lemons. These not only add an extra layer of preservation but also infuse the lemons with a delightful aroma and flavor.

Step 5: Seal and Store Once all the lemons are snugly packed in the jar, close the lid tightly. Now, store the jar in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. The back of your pantry or a cupboard is an ideal spot.

And there you have it! A simple, fuss-free way to keep your lemons fresh for an incredibly long time. This method is not just practical but also adds a touch of gourmet flair to your kitchen. Enjoy your lemons in drinks, salads, or any recipe that calls for a hint of citrus. Happy cooking!
